WebHow to identify alfalfa weevil There are native species of weevils that eat lucerne. Unusual damage to your lucerne crop will be the most obvious sign. Larval feeding can look like frost damage. Adults Adult weevils: are about 3mm to 6.5mm long are coloured brown to black can fly (unlike some other weevils). An adult alfalfa weevil. Webdecadent by the first spring cutting and provides habitat for the Egyptian alfalfa weevil larvae. This practice, known as “sheeping off,” also provides an abundant source of high quality forage for sheep producers at a time of year when rangeland forage quantity and quality can be low.
